Why Study in the UK?
Before diving into affordable options, it’s worth understanding why studying in the UK is so valuable.
Here’s why thousands of students from the UAE choose the UK every year:
- Globally recognized degrees: UK universities are consistently ranked among the top in the world.
- Shorter degree durations: Undergraduate degrees typically take three years, and master’s programs usually take one year, reducing overall costs.
- High employability: UK degrees are respected globally, improving career opportunities across countries.
- Diverse culture and international exposure: Studying in the UK offers the chance to connect with students from around the world.
- Post-study work opportunities: The Graduate Route Visa allows international students to stay and work for up to 2 years after graduation.
If you’re looking for an affordable way to study abroad, the UK gives you both quality education and long-term career value.
What Makes a Degree “Affordable”?
Affordability depends on several factors, including:
- Tuition fees charged by the university.
- Living costs (which vary by city).
- Scholarships or financial aid available to international students.
- Course duration — since shorter courses mean fewer overall expenses.
When all these are considered, some degrees and universities stand out for offering excellent education at reasonable costs.

3. Opt for Accelerated or Shorter Degrees
Some universities offer accelerated bachelor’s or master’s programs that reduce duration — and thus cost. For example, most UK master’s degrees are one year, compared to two years in other countries.
4. Work Part-Time While Studying
International students in the UK are allowed to work up to 20 hours per week during term time. This can help you cover living expenses or gain valuable work experience.
